Judith Barban is a native of Atlanta, GA. She garnered numerous scholastic awards and honors as professor of French, first in Atlanta at Kennesaw State University, then in Rock Hill, SC, at Winthrop University. After retirement, Judith wrote her first novel, “Poplar River,” which won the top prize from the Southeastern Writers Association in 2009. Judith is a classical pianist who performs solo recitals and occasionally plays duo piano programs with her husband, international concert and recording artist Eugene Barban. Judith and Eugene live in Tega Cay, SC, and spend a part of every summer fishing in the Canadian wilderness.
